Clifton (Bug) Allen, passed away peacefully on Sunday, May 30, 2021 in Palm Coast, Florida from prolonged complications of Black Lung disease.
Bug was born July 11, 1948 on Jennie’s Creek in Wayne County, WV. In 1968 after serving in the Army, he went to work in the coal mines of WV and KY, where he spent 28 years. He took great pride in his work, particularly that on the “continuous miner”. Bug enjoyed life to the fullest and was seldom idle, having many interests/hobbies including: auto mechanic, drag racer, dirt bike rider and hill climber, horseman, hunter/shooter, trader, fisherman, motorcyclist, and cattle/poultry farmer. Most will remember him for his practical jokes, quick wit, and a sense of humor that was legend. He was many things to many people: brother, co-worker, uncle, dad, friend, and simply- “Pap”.
He is preceded in death by his father Ervin, mother Armenda, sisters Imogene, Brenda, Donna Sue, Drema and his brother Ervin Jr (Ernie). He is survived by his wife of nearly 52 years Betty (Spaulding) of Palm Coast, his son Gary (Danyel) of Redmond, WA, two sisters Alberta Chapman and Polly Allen, brother Al Spaulding, and three grandchildren that he adored: Sidnie, Sara, and his namesake, Samuel Clifton. He left an impression on everyone he met and will forever be loved and greatly missed.
